McDonald’s UK chief executive, Paul Pomroy has confirmed that the company will be trialling a home-delivery service for the first time in June.

Pomroy told Sky News, ‘What’s obvious to us now is that customers now would like McDonald’s to look at delivery.

‘The market’s growing – I’ve been looking at that market for 18 months now – customers are starting to ask us when McDonald’s are doing delivery.

‘We think we’re going to start probably in June. We’ll start in a small, controlled way.”

The fast food giant has yet to say how much customers will have to pay for the delivery service.

McDonald’s already delivers in some overseas markets such as China, South Korea, and Singapore.
